
SQL
阳阳吖
这个作者很懒,什么都没留下…
展开
-
ArcSDE中A表和D表
空间数据首先应该在数据库中注册表中注册一个TableID(注册表为sde.table_registry,sde表空间下的表sde.table_registry),得到REGISTRATION_ID,然后在注册表的表空间下有A表和D表,添加的记录就在A表中,而删除的记录就在D表中,而在数据重新读取时,会先读取注册表,然后从A表和D表中分别读取相关的,添加删除记录-----------在s原创 2014-10-13 16:54:26 · 1209 阅读 · 0 评论 -
SDE常用命令
Sdeservice -o create -d ORACLE,kfdlwy -p sde -i esri_sde -nSdeservice -o delete -d ORACLE,kfdlwy -p sde -i esri_sde -n原创 2014-10-13 16:56:01 · 803 阅读 · 0 评论 -
表空间相关sql
--查看表空间被占用情况SELECT se.USERNAME,sid,serial#,sql_address,machine,program,tablespace,segtype,contents FROM v$session se,v$sort_usage suWHERE se.saddr=su.session_addr --查看表空间原创 2014-10-13 17:01:10 · 245 阅读 · 0 评论 -
插入记录、批量删表、清理temp
--插入记录insert into LQGG_ATTRIBUTE select * from LQGG_ATTRIBUTE_ALL t where t.xian=433122 and t.xiang=207 and t.isnew=9999/*--批量删表Begin for t in (select table_name from dba_tables where owner原创 2014-10-13 16:57:30 · 300 阅读 · 0 评论 -
oracle创建表空间并分配用户
create tablespace hbly logging datafile 'D:\oradata\kfdlwy\hbly.ora' size 200m autoextend on next 200m maxsize 20480m extent management local;create user hbly identified by hbly default原创 2014-10-13 16:40:01 · 420 阅读 · 0 评论 -
更新字段值
更改部分字符UPDATE fl_sys_bbzjbcc t SET t.c_zjbmc = replace(t.c_zjbmc,'HNLYDATA','HNLY_LXT');UPDATE fl_sys_bbzjbcc t SET t.c_sjybmc = replace(t.c_sjybmc,'HNLYDATA','HNLY_LXT');分组后内部排序select *原创 2014-10-13 17:01:47 · 301 阅读 · 0 评论 -
SQL分组后内部排序
access:select t.OBJECTID ,t.OBJECTID + s.DIFF as 排序,t.ORIG_FID from DLTB_37_F_To_P t,(select ORIG_FID ,count(*) - max(OBJECTID) as DIFF from DLTB_37_F_To_P group byORIG_FID ) as s where t.ORIG原创 2015-07-16 17:13:58 · 2104 阅读 · 0 评论 -
SQL 数字、文本相互转换
Access:Cstr():数字转文本Cint():文本转数字Oracle:to_char():数字转文本to_number():文本转数字原创 2015-07-17 09:53:56 · 25303 阅读 · 0 评论 -
SQL同列字符串拼接
VBA函数:Public Function Combstr(tablename As String, fieldname As String, groupfield As String, groupvalue As String) As StringDim resultstr As StringDim rs As RecordsetDim sql As Stringsql =转载 2015-07-17 15:31:20 · 1267 阅读 · 0 评论